Location
Ambleside Fell Rooms is situated in the bustling town of Ambleside, serving as a prime base for exploring The Lake District. Guests are within footsteps of over 50 cafés, restaurants, and inns, offering diverse dining options. Located at the northern end of Lake Windermere, the hotel provides convenient access to scenic trails and famous landmarks.
Rooms
The hotel offers six individually styled guest rooms, each reflecting local landscapes and equipped with luxury beds crafted in Cumbria. Rooms include spacious Standard Doubles featuring king-sized beds and en-suite facilities. There are also dog-friendly Junior Suites available on the ground floor, ideal for guests traveling with pets.
Cycling and Hiking
Ambleside Fell Rooms caters to outdoor enthusiasts with secure bike storage and washing facilities for cyclists. Walker-friendly, the hotel is conveniently located near numerous hiking opportunities, including breathtaking trails in the Lake District National Park. The nearby areas facilitate various activities, allowing guests to explore easily.
Group Accommodation
The hotel offers options for group accommodations, whether for families or friends seeking to gather. Exclusive use of all eight rooms can be arranged, providing privacy and space for collective enjoyment. Families can also take advantage of the dog-friendly Junior Suites when traveling with pets.
Dining and Local Attractions
While Ambleside Fell Rooms offers only room-only accommodations, guests can easily access nearby cafes and restaurants for meals. Popular attractions include the World of Beatrix Potter, a family-friendly attraction a short drive away. The strategic location allows for quick trips to scenic spots and outdoor activities in the Lake District.

Bridge House
8 minutes' walk
A charming 17th-century house over a river, offering picturesque views and an insight into local history.
Stock Ghyll Force
10 minutes' walk
A spectacular 70-foot waterfall set in a wooded area, perfect for photography and enjoying nature.
Ambleside Roman Fort
17 minutes' walk
An ancient Roman fort site showcasing historical ruins and informative displays in a scenic setting.
Hayes Garden World Ambleside
8 minutes' walk
A delightful garden center offering plants, homewares, and a café with stunning lakeside views.
Hiking to Wansfell Pike
20 minutes' walk
A thrilling hike with panoramic views, suitable for experienced walkers seeking adventure.

Questions of the users
About Ambleside Fell Rooms
Is there any parking available near the accommodation?
15 November 2024
Unfortunately, there is no parking directly onsite, but a public car park is located just 50 meters away on Lake Road.
What is the best car park option nearby?
22 December 2024
The Lake Road car park next to the Fell Rooms is highly recommended for its convenience.
Are pets allowed to stay with us?
10 January 2025
Two dog-friendly rooms are available for guests wishing to bring their furry companions, subject to prior request.
What is the charge for bringing a dog?
1 February 2025
A fee of £15 per night applies for each dog staying in the room. Only two dogs per room are permitted.
Is there a secure area to store bicycles?
10 March 2025
Yes, there is a lockable shed available for securely storing bicycles during your stay.
Can I arrange for room decorations for a special occasion?
5 April 2025
With sufficient notice, room decoration can be arranged for a small fee to help celebrate your special trip.
Do you offer breakfast options?
20 May 2025
Breakfast bags can be delivered to your room at a cost of £9.95 for a convenient start to your day.
Is it possible to get a late checkout?
30 June 2025
A late checkout can be arranged for an additional fee of £10.
Are there any rooms equipped with a bath?
15 July 2025
All available rooms feature walk-in showers; unfortunately, there are no baths in any accommodation.
